Unforgettable tour of Jerusalem’s Old City
Where do I begin to describe the amazing day we had with Eran in Jerusalem? Our trip was short, but Eran made it feel like we had a week’s worth of experiences. His knowledge about Jerusalem, especially the Church of the Holy Sepulchre, was nothing short of remarkable. We marveled at his ability to draw attention to intricate details that we would have easily overlooked. As a family of three - myself, my wife, and our 7-year-old son - Eran tailored the tour to our interests and pace. His patience and consideration ensured that our son was just as engaged and excited as we were. We particularly appreciated how Eran allowed us time to sit, pray, and reflect within the church. Eran’s deep-rooted love for Jerusalem is infectious, and his tour was the perfect blend of history, culture, and personal anecdotes. He was sensitive to our needs, ensuring we never felt rushed despite our limited time. The cherry on top was the personalized video Eran crafted for us. This keepsake captures our unique journey through the city and will help us relive this memorable trip for years to come. For anyone considering a trip to Jerusalem, we wholeheartedly recommend Eran as your guide. Thanks, Eran, for making our day in Jerusalem an unforgettable adventure!
